“…The authors of this work used ZnO as a buffer layer between the active layer and the cathode. Gradually, due to its outstanding chemical, physical and optical properties, ZnO began to be used as an electron transport layer for beneficial electron transport and blocking holes in organic solar cells [14][15][16] and flat solar cells based on perovskite [17][18][19] and also as an antireflection coating in solar cells with a heterojunction [20][21][22][23].…”
